package com.kuanzhai.user.ui.trip
|
|
import cn.sinata.xldutils.callPhone
|
import cn.sinata.xldutils.fragment.BaseFragment
|
import com.kuanzhai.user.KuanzhaiApplication
|
import com.kuanzhai.user.R
|
import com.kuanzhai.user.network.HttpManager
|
import com.kuanzhai.user.network.requestByF
|
import kotlinx.android.synthetic.main.fragment_call_order.*
|
|
class CallOrderFragment : BaseFragment() {
|
override fun contentViewId() = R.layout.fragment_call_order
|
|
private var phone = ""
|
|
override fun onFirstVisibleToUser() {
|
getPhone()
|
tv_call.setOnClickListener {
|
if (phone.isNotEmpty())
|
callPhone(phone)
|
}
|
}
|
|
private fun getPhone(){
|
HttpManager.getPhone(KuanzhaiApplication.chooseCityCode).requestByF(this,false){ _, data->
|
data?.let {
|
it.forEach {
|
if (it.type == 4)
|
phone = it.phone
|
}
|
}
|
}
|
}
|
}
|